New TracksCommentA physically crushing doom metal album from Primitive Man here. The LP is titled Scorn and it's out now via Throatruiner Records.
Not much light creeps into the dark, depressing place where Primitive Man makes their music, I imagine. This album is nothing but bass-heavy, distorted riffage mashed with primitive drumming and harsh death metal vocals. There are a few noisy interludes as well, which only takes the album further into inaccessible territory.
Though there's not much on this album in the way of incredibly original writing, Primitive Man has a really massive sound. The band sounds overwhelming while moving slow as molasses or as fast as a hardcore punk band.
While there is some definite variety on this LP, Scorn is ultimately going to appeal to those who like their metal relentlessly dark and heavy. Enjoy!
